Structural — verify the plan terms
The denial reflects a plan term such as an exclusion or exhausted limit. Verify that the payer used the correct plan and facts before deciding how the contract assigns responsibility.
If the plan genuinely excludes the service, the contract controls. Review it when the exclusion may have been misapplied — for example, a missing-tooth clause applied to a tooth extracted during coverage — and use records to establish the disputed fact.
The verdict cannot be settled from the CARC alone — the remark code that arrived with it carries the specific reason.
The appealability verdicts on these pages are Dentovio's editorial classification. No standards body or payer publishes an appealability taxonomy: X12 defines what a code means, not what to do about it. Each verdict is built from the code's own mechanics and the payer and federal documents cited on the page, and it is a starting point for triage rather than a prediction of any outcome.
